Budgeting
One of the major worries that every new parent has is that they will somehow run out of money when they have a child. This isn’t always the case, however, babies can be pretty expensive. You need to make sure you are in a financially secure place before contemplating having a baby speak to your partner, if you have one to ensure you are on the same page. Work out your budgets regularly, as if you do fall pregnant then you will need to set money aside for a pram, clothes, and all other paraphernalia that comes with babies.

Safety
Finally, you might be worried about the safety of your child? If this is the case, then there are steps that you might want to consider taking here. For instance, you should think about checking the reviews of any items that you need to buy for your little one. This could include everything from the car seat to their crib. You want to make sure that your child is as safe as possible whether they are at home or in the case. You may also want to consider safety proofing your home to ensure that it does have all the right features that it needs. This could include a stair gate either to keep them in the room or protect them from the stairs. They’ll start to crawl before you know it.
